Impact of ⁤Recent Tariffs on Cryptocurrency Stability

Impact of Recent Tariffs ​on cryptocurrency Stability

The recent implementation ⁤of‌ tariffs has created⁢ significant​ ripples throughout financial markets, leading to an unprecedented decline⁢ in cryptocurrency values. As ‍investors react ⁤to new trade policies, the volatile⁤ nature of digital assets has ‌been starkly ‍highlighted. Many cryptocurrencies, especially ⁤major reserve coins ​like Bitcoin and Ethereum, have seen sharp declines, ⁤indicating a loss ‍of confidence among traders. This environment ​fosters ⁤uncertainty, ‌often leading to a ⁣flight to safety ‍that traditionally does not favor cryptocurrency‌ investments.

Several factors contribute to this⁣ shaken stability.⁢ First, the interconnectedness of global markets ⁤means that shifts in​ regulatory environments can abruptly impact⁤ liquidity ⁢and investment flows. Specifically, the⁢ increased costs associated ⁢with imported goods may prompt⁢ shifts in spending ⁤behaviors, pushing ⁣investors ‌away⁣ from riskier‌ assets like cryptocurrencies. Furthermore, with a potential environment of ⁢increased inflation due⁢ to tariff hikes, ‌investors might ⁣seek to cover their traditional portfolios rather than explore the ‍volatility of crypto ⁢markets. This ⁤scenario ⁤leads ⁢to a reinforcing cycle of​ sell-offs in the crypto sector.

Strategies ‍for Navigating the downturn in ​Reserve Coins

As the crypto market faces unprecedented challenges, investors should prioritize resilience by adopting ⁢strategic measures. Firstly, diversification remains⁤ key.by spreading investments across multiple reserve coins, investors can mitigate‌ risks associated with price⁣ volatility. This approach not only protects capital but ⁤also ⁤positions ‌investors to capitalize on any potential ⁤recoveries within individual assets. Allocate assets ⁤wisely to ⁣stablecoins and traditional market investments, ensuring a balanced ‌portfolio that can weather‌ downturns.

Secondly,market analysis is essential during these turbulent⁣ times. Investors must remain ‍vigilant by ⁢closely ‍monitoring price⁣ movements, market sentiment, and geopolitical developments.‍ Utilizing technical analysis tools and keeping an ‌eye ⁤on trading volumes can provide insights into market trends ⁤and potential rebound signals.​ Subscribing to reliable market⁢ reports and analysis platforms ⁣can help in making informed decisions driven by data,‍ rather than emotions.__

Lastly, ‌it is ‍crucial‌ to ⁢establish a ‌ risk management strategy. ‍Set clear exit strategies and implement stop-loss orders to protect investments from severe downturns. This not only preserves capital but also instills disciplined ⁤trading practices. ⁤engaging in regular portfolio reviews allows investors to adapt strategies as conditions change, ensuring responses are ⁤proactive rather⁢ than reactive. By integrating ⁣these ⁢principles, investors⁢ can navigate ‍the complexities of the current market landscape more ‌effectively.
